Guwahati, June 30 -- The Sikkim Assembly on Monday passed the Sikkim Lokayukta (Amendment) Bill, 2025, while also introducing the Scholars University of Skills and Innovation, Sikkim Bill, 2025, during a day-long session in Gangtok.
Law Minister Raju Basnet introduced the amendment to the Sikkim Lokayukta Act, 2014, seeking to reintroduce Section 5 to allow for an extension of the tenure of the chairperson and members of the Lokayukta.
He explained that although the provision for tenure extension was added in 2018, it was later omitted in the 2019 amendment. The current bill aims to ensure continuity in the institution by reinstating the clause.
